5 MOT tests are recorded for this 2010 Toyota Land Cruiser (B19 RAM) between April 2024 and March 2026.
The record contains 3 passes and 2 failures.
The most recent test on 24 March 2026 was a pass, although the earlier record includes 2 failures that buyers may want to investigate.
Across all tests, the most frequently flagged areas are: Exhaust & Emissions (4 issues), Suspension (4 issues), Lighting (3 issues), Brakes (2 issues). Repeated mentions in one area can indicate an ongoing pattern worth checking in person.
In total 13 advisory notices are recorded. Advisories flag items that passed but may need attention before the next test; they are not evidence of how well the vehicle has been serviced.
Recorded failure items include: “Central Rear Exhaust has a major leak of exhaust gases (6.1.2 (a))”; “Electronic stability control warning lamp indicates a fault (7.12 (e))”.
